This specimen was lot 75765 in Stack's Bowers Collectors Choice Online Auction (Costa Mesa, CA, February 2025), where it sold for $85. The catalog description[1] noted, "ITALY. Papal (States of the Church). 10 Baiocchi, 1850-R Year IIII. Rome Mint. Pius IX. PCGS MS-61." The first coinage reform in the Papal States was implemented in the early 1830's during the reign of Gregory XVI (1831-46). All the doppie, zecchini, guili, testoni, etc., were dropped in favor of a silver scudo divided into one hundred baiocchi. The coinage was reformed to use centesimi and lire in 1867 but the Papal States were annexed by Italy in 1870 and the series ended.
Recorded mintage: 89,350 (years IIII and V).
Specification: 2.68 g, 0.900 fine silver, 21 mm diameter.
Catalog reference: KM-1342a; Berman-3315.
